The Indian Institute of Management (IIM) Ranchi will release the IIM Ranchi CAT 2024 cutoff percentile on its official website. Satisfying the IIM Ranchi cutoff is the first criterion to fulfill for those who are seeking admission into the MBA program at this baby IIM. After that shortlisted candidates candidates can appear in the selection round of IIM Ranchi. Going by past year trends, the IIM Ranchi CAT cutoff for the general category will be around the 92-95 percentile. IIM Ranchi Cutoff 2024 - Determining Factors

The following factors will be considered by IIM Ranchi while setting up the IIM Ranchi CAT cutoff 2024.

  • Number of candidates appeared in CAT 2024
  • Total number of qualified candidates
  • Number of seats available
  • Difficulty level of CAT exam
  • Reservation criteria
  • Previous year CAT cutoff trends

IIM Ranchi Cutoff 2024 - PI Process

Admission to the Post Graduate Program of IIM Ranchi is based on candidates' performance in the CAT entrance exam, Personal Interview (PI), and candidates' past academic qualifications and work experience profile. Check out the weightage of components in the below table.

Component

Weightage

CAT Score

40%

Personal Interview Score

30%

Profile

30%

Total

100%

IIM Ranchi Cutoff 2024- Profile Scoring of a candidate

A candidate's profile will also be evaluated in certain segments based on the candidate's performance in various domains. This includes the candidate's academic profile, past work experience, etc.

ProfileOut of 30 marks
Academic Profile13
Work Experience7
Academic Diversity5
Gender Diversity5

IIM Ranchi Admission Criteria 2024

IIM Ranchi admission process includes two stages. The first phase is the shortlisting of candidates based on the CAT 2024 score for the Personal Interview (PI) process. In the second phase of IIM Ranchi admission criteria, authorities will release the final list of candidates based on the selection process and other parameters.
